> The Eclipse XWT project is currently dysfunctional. The Project Lead is currently focused on matters of importance and so is unable to provide leadership at this time.
>
> In the meantime, the project seems to be without active committers or project leadership.
>
> Contributor Quentin Le Menez has been providing support for the project. All recent commits were authored by him, and he is taking a leadership role in the project's simultaneous release participation.
>
> In short, I believe that the project is currently dysfunctional. The EDP grants the project leadership (i.e., the PMC) the ability to add or remove committers in the event that a project is deemed dysfunctional.
>
> So... I'd like, please, your +1 to add Quentin directly as a committer to get the project back on track.
>
> When the project lead is able to provide attention, we'll ask him to clean up inactive committers.
